When seeking a new place to call home in Florida, potential tenants often encounter the Florida Rental Application form, a crucial step in the leasing process. This form collects essential information from applicants, including personal details, rental history, employment information, and references. Landlords utilize this data to assess an applicant's suitability, ensuring they find responsible tenants. Alongside basic information, the form may also require consent for background and credit checks, providing landlords with a comprehensive view of an applicant's financial reliability.
